01Overview
The Wisefab front end for a non-M E46 that gets driven sideways — new lower arms, new steering geometry and adjustable top mounts in place of the factory front suspension.
Higher roll centre. Drop an E46 and the front roll centre drops with it. The kit lifts it back up, which gives you roll stiffness without a front anti roll bar — and with the bar out of the way, the arms swing to full lock.
Revised Ackermann. A standard car gives the inner wheel more angle than the outer. Sideways that costs speed and grip, so Wisefab turned it around.
Camber under control at big angles. At full lock the leading wheel wants to run positive camber, which throws grip away and walks the contact patch from one edge of the tyre to the other. The geometry cuts that down as far as it can go.
Steering jacking control. More angle means more jacking. Wisefab measured it and shaped the geometry so it never turns into a handling problem.
Predictable self-centring. No lock-up at the end of travel, no shoving the wheel to flip it the other way.

05Before You Order
Driving an M3?
The E46 M3 has different front geometry. Take WF046M instead, or the WF460 V2, which covers both cars.
You need coilovers
Built around a lowered car on coilovers, and it assumes the damper body has clearance for the new arms.
You need the arches
The front track goes out. Wider fenders or flares are part of the job — plan for them before you order.
Wheel and tyre
Tyre diameter no larger than 620 mm; 235/40 R17 is the reference size.
Rear end
Real front angle loads a rear axle the factory never planned for. WF361 rear knuckles and WF4619 halfshafts are the matching pieces.
